The foundation of any great outdoor cooking space lies in the layout, specifically the work triangle between the grill, sink, and prep area. When designing a stand alone outdoor kitchen, prioritize a functional flow that minimizes steps while maximizing efficiency. You want to move seamlessly from storage to preparation to cooking without crossing paths, ensuring that the experience feels as smooth as it looks.

Durable materials are non-negotiable for a stand alone outdoor kitchen, as they face the elements year-round. Opt for marine-grade cabinetry, which withstands humidity and temperature fluctuations without warping. For the counters, consider dense materials like quartz or granite that resist stains and heat, ensuring the surface remains as pristine as the day it was installed.

  • Weatherproof cabinetry with sealed finishes.
  • Stainless steel appliances for rust resistance.
  • Durable quartz or composite decking materials.
  • Powder-coated metal frames for structural integrity.

Essential Appliances and Layout Strategies

While a grill is the centerpiece, the modern stand alone outdoor kitchen often includes a refrigerator, warming drawer, or even a pizza oven. When planning the layout, consider the frequency of use for each appliance. Place the grill at the core, flanked by the prep area on one side and the refrigeration unit on the other, creating a logical and efficient workflow that enhances the cooking experience.

Ambiance separates a functional cookout area from a true outdoor living room. Integrating under-cabinet LED lighting and pendant fixtures over the prep area ensures visibility for safety and food prep. To extend the usability of your stand alone outdoor kitchen into the evening, incorporate dimmable lights and atmospheric features like fireboxes or water features, which add sensory depth to the environment.

Optimizing Space and Storage Solutions

Space is often at a premium, making intelligent storage solutions critical for a stand alone outdoor kitchen. Utilize the lower cabinets for bulk items like potting soil or grilling tools, while upper shelves should hold frequently used spices and oils. Pull-out drawers and lazy Susans can maximize corner space, ensuring that every inch of your structure is as functional as it is stylish.

Longevity requires a proactive approach to maintenance. Because a stand alone outdoor kitchen is exposed to rain, sun, and debris, a strict cleaning schedule is essential. Covering the grill and sealing the wood surfaces annually protects the investment, while regular checks on the appliance seals prevent moisture intrusion. Treating the structure with the same care as indoor fixtures ensures it remains a highlight of the property for years.

Integrating Landscaping and Utilities

Finally, the best outdoor kitchens blend seamlessly with the natural landscape. Consider how the stand alone unit interacts with the surrounding greenery; strategic placement near trees or shrubs can provide essential shade without compromising airflow. Utility access is equally important, so plan for convenient connections to electricity and water. Running the gas line underground and positioning the unit near an exterior power outlet simplifies the hookup process and keeps the area looking clean and uncluttered.
